  • Today we’ll setup a passkey on Ebay, then Google, then Paypal. Again, remember that this is a relatively new feature for consumer account protection online, so right now finding a site that uses passkeys is going to be hit or miss. Some sites do say they support passkeys but the implementation is a little glitchy, so for those sites I would recommend setting up 2FA instead.
    I’ll show you how to set up a hardware bound passkey with my Yubikey, and then I will show you how to set up a passkey that is bound to your phone.

    Hi Shannon and others. PayPal and eBay sites don't allow registration of a backup security key and should be called out on it. It's recommended practice to register at least 2 hardware security keys. There's already a ticket about it on PayPal community support but seems to be ignored.

      For 2FA, on PayPal a security key IS the backup to using an authenticator app (TOTP) or vice-versa. Personally, I use the authenticator app 2FA on PayPal. Backing up the QR codes and installing them on new devices is easy and never limited by website rules or UI. I use a Yubikey for TOTP so I'm still retaining the "hardware kept secrets" aspect of a (FIDO) security key.

    I have learned that when setting up TOTP to select the "I can't scan the QR code" option and to get the seed directly. I setup the Yubico for TOTP using the seed I input. I securely record the seed so I can repeat this on my backup Yubico as sites don't allow multiple TOTPs.

      It appears it's really up to the individual businesses to decide what security they choose to make available to users. For example, in this video she setup Ebay as a PASSKEY. I went to my Ebay account to do the same and could not find anything referencing PASSKEYS for Personal Accounts. I contacted Ebay and they confirmed that PASSKEYS are only available on Business Accounts and Store Accounts. So I just used my key to login with the 2FA Authentication they have available. I suspect many companies will eventually make Passkey use available, but until they do, a Hardware physical YubiKey + Yubico Authenticator for 2FA is likely the next most secure way to protect your account. Once you have it setup this way, you may want to physically copy the QR Code Page and print it out for every account as you introduce the YubiKey as well as print out a copy of the "Backup Codes" and keep them safe just in case. Once you do that, you can remove or disable all other types of account login 2FA methods so your account becomes relatively bullet proof unless someone has your physical Yubikey in hand.
